Question #2cf2d Calculus Limits Determining Limits Graphically 1 Answer Jim H Oct 3, 2016 Limit is 1. Explanation: cotx = cosx/sinx, so cosx/cotx = cosx/(cosx/sinx) = cosx/1 * sinx/cosx = sinx lim_(xrarr pi/2) sinx = 1 Answer link Related questions How do you find lim_(x->5)(x^2+2) using a graph?
